If you or someone close to you have been bereaved of someone important there are a number of support options available to you:

  • In collaboration with Leeds City Council, Child Bereavement UK is offering support for bereaved children, young people and their families. The service is for Leeds families with young people up to and including age 18, and up to 25 with SEND, who are in need of bereavement support.  For further information:  www.childbereavementuk.org/leeds, or contact the Leeds Helpline on 0113 503598 or leedssupport@childbereavementuk.orgCall the Cruse Bereavement National Helpline on 0808 808 1677.  It is open from Monday – Friday from 9.30am, with late nights until 8pm on Tuesdays, Wednesdays and Thursdays.
  • Leeds Bereavement Forum is a small charity which works to develop and improve bereavement services in the city. The service is free and open to everyone and they can signpost you to the most appropriate bereavement service either locally or nationally.
  • West Yorkshire and Harrogate HCP Grief and Loss Support Service offers practical and emotional support and advice for anyone suffering any form of grief and loss, or those worried about losing someone, whether this relates to a family member, friend or member of their community. The service is available 8.00am – 8.00pm, 7 days a week, via the website or by calling their freephone number 0808 1963833.
  • Talk to someone at the practice who can guide you through support options available.
